બે અલગ-અલગ કીઓ એક જ બકેટમાં હેશ થઈ શકે છે — જેને કોલિઝન કહેવાય છે. હેશ ટેબલ્સ કોલિઝનોને રિઝોલ્વ કરીને અને બકેટ્સ ભીડ વધતા પહેલાં રીસાઇઝ કરીને સરેરાશ O(1) રક્ષણ કરે છે, જે લોડ ફેક્ટર દ્વારા નિયંત્રિત થાય છે.
કોલિઝન રેઝોલ્યુશન
text
Separate chaining: each bucket holds a list
[3] -> ("cat",9) -> ("rat",2) # both hashed to 3
Open addressing: probe to the next free slot
hash=3 taken -> try 4 -> try 5 ... (linear probing)
